    Hi all, I have a 2Gb pen drive which was given out at a corporate function but when i pulled it in, it showed 2 drives, 1Gb each. One was full of information of a company while the other empty. The full portion is somehow write protected, everything i tried has resulted in a "disk/file/folder is write-protected" warning- I can't delete, format, cut or paste anything on it.

    I want to use the whole 2Gb. Any ideas on dealing with this?

    Forgot to add, it's a generic pen drive and doesn't have a slider or hold tab.

    Hi Scy2j,

    Have you tried re-partitioning the drive. Read up on the subject for your OS. You should be able to repartition, format the Pen drive and use the entire 2 gigs. There are ways of preventing that and the folks that setup that drive may have used 'tricks' to do it. Worth a try?

    It's been a long time but i remember using Killdisk as a solution to the same problem. From the list select the Letter for the flash drive and go.
    Then when it.s been erased format it to whatever you want, FAT/FAT32 or whatever.
